About This Role
Creates makeup looks for weddings, photoshoots, TV/film productions, and events. Bridal makeup is a major revenue stream in Sri Lanka. Freelance career common. Portfolio and social media presence (Instagram) are key marketing tools. MAC Pro Artist certification and foreign master class training valued.
A Day in the Life
A Makeup Artist's day involves consulting with clients, understanding their vision, preparing skin, applying various makeup techniques, and ensuring the final look is flawless and long-lasting for events, photoshoots, or productions.
- Consult with clients to understand their desired makeup look and occasion
- Prepare skin for makeup application (cleansing, moisturizing, priming)
- Apply foundation, concealer, contour, highlight, and blush
- Create eye makeup looks (eyeshadow, eyeliner, mascara, false lashes)
- Shape and fill eyebrows, and apply lip color
- Ensure makeup is long-lasting and suitable for photography/lighting
- Clean and sanitize makeup brushes and tools after each client
- Build and maintain a professional portfolio and social media presence
Work Environment
Works in diverse settings: bridal suites, photography studios, film sets, private homes, or salons. The environment can be fast-paced and high-pressure, especially for events, requiring adaptability and quick problem-solving.
Typical hours: 40h/week · WLB score 5/10 · REGULAR overtime
Highly irregular hours, often involving early mornings for bridal makeup or late nights for events/shoots. Weekends are typically the busiest. Work-life balance can be challenging for freelancers.

Market Outlook
GROWING
High and growing demand, especially for bridal makeup, photoshoots, and events. Freelance opportunities are abundant, and a strong portfolio is key to success.
Hiring: HIGH
GROWING
Strong global demand in fashion, film, television, and bridal industries. Major cities and entertainment hubs offer significant opportunities.

Is This Career For You?
Students who are artistic, detail-oriented, enjoy working with people, and have a keen interest in fashion, beauty, and visual arts. Those who are creative, adaptable, and thrive in dynamic, project-based work.
Personality Types
Core Motivations
What You'll Love
- Transforming clients' appearance and boosting their confidence
- Creative freedom in designing looks
- Working on diverse projects (weddings, fashion, film)
- Building a personal brand and business
What's Challenging
- Irregular and long hours, especially on weekends
- Building a consistent client base and managing bookings
- Staying updated with rapidly changing trends and products
- Physical demands and pressure to perform flawlessly
